The global Apparel Leather Products Market is witnessing remarkable growth fueled by innovation, evolving consumer tastes, and expanding distribution channels. Leather apparel is not merely functional but a significant fashion statement, highlighting the fusion of durability and style.

One of the pivotal aspects driving the market growth is technological advancement in leather processing and finishing techniques. Innovations such as eco-friendly tanning processes and the use of synthetic blends enhance product appeal while reducing environmental impact. These technologies also improve durability, comfort, and aesthetic value.

The demand for leather clothing is rising, particularly among younger demographics who view leather as a symbol of status and sophistication. Jackets, pants, and skirts made from leather have seen increased adoption due to their versatility and year-round usability.

E-commerce platforms have significantly broadened market reach, allowing niche leather apparel brands to connect with global audiences efficiently. Additionally, collaborations between leather manufacturers and fashion designers are sparking fresh trends that attract diverse consumer groups.

Challenges such as fluctuating raw material prices and ethical concerns around animal welfare are also shaping market dynamics. However, the introduction of sustainable and cruelty-free leather alternatives is addressing these issues, ensuring sustained market appeal.
